On May 14, 2005, at 12:27 AM, Adam Fedor wrote:
On May 13, 2005, at 3:00 PM, Jwahar Bammi wrote:
Compiling file mframe.m ...
mframe.m: In function ‘mframe_decode_return’:
mframe.m:1579: warning: pointer targets in passing argument 2 of ‘NSGetSizeAndAlignment’ differ in signedness mframe.m:1711: internal compiler error: in assign_stack_temp_for_type, at function.c:605
Please submit a full bug report,
with preprocessed source if appropriate.
See <URL:http://bugzilla.redhat.com/bugzilla> for instructions.
Preprocessed source stored into /tmp/ccv1PBHT.out file, please attach this to your bugreport.


There seems to be problems with Fedora's compiler. Someone should probably file a bug report with them. Meanwhile, you can get around this, by compiling without optimization:

Actually this is known bug in the compiler for a long time and it effects also 2.95.3. Though it might be only an ICE when checking is enabled, I cannot
remember.

See GCC PR 8081.
